Purgatory
*Click the tag for full view*
This tutorial was written by Brunette on January 5th 2013.
Any similarity to any other tutorial is purely coincidental.
Do not copy and paste my tutorials or claim as your own you may link to them for group challenges.
What you'll need:
You'll need a tube of choice I am using a gorgeous tube by Gaetano Di Falco. You can purchase at his art for tags at Creative Design Outlet HERE.
Check out the rest of the beautiful artwork there.
A gorgeous PTU kit by Tasha's Playground called Vamp/Goth which you can find out where to purchase this kit HERE.
Be sure to check out ALL her other awesome kits!
Fonts of choice - I am using a pixel font for the copyright and Kingthings Pique'n'meex for the name.
Mask of choice - mine is from Moonbeams and Spiderwebs which you can find HERE.
Leave some love when you download!
I used mask 21.
Ready?
Let's get started!
Open up a 600x600 canvas we can always re-size/crop later.
Open up frame 1 from the kit, copy and paste it as a new layer onto your canvas then go to image-free rotate and rotate the frame 90 degrees doesn't matter if its to the left or right.
Now take your magic wand and click inside the frame then go to selections-modify-expand by 3 add a new layer then open up a paper of choice I used paper 7 copy it then paste it INTO the selection move it below the frame layer. Copy and paste your close up tube or tube as a new layer arrange it to your liking under the frame layer then go to selections-invert and hit delete. Open up another paper of choice I used paper 4 copy and paste it as a new layer above the tube you just did and then hit delete then go to selections-select none. Duplicate your tube layer and move it above the paper we just added. Change the blend mode of the original tube layer to Luminance L the paper layer to soft light and the top tube layer to screen then go to adjust-blur-gaussian blur set to 3. Add a drop shadow to your frame I used V 1 H 1 Opacity 50 Blur 5.00 Color Black.
Open up the glass element from the kit copy and paste it as a new layer on top of your tube in the frame. Re-size it so it fits there nicely then lower the opacity to about 66. Open up the cemetary element and do the same thing except don't lower the opacity but add a drop shadow of V 1 H 1 Opacity 50 Blur 5.00 Color Black. Open up the moon element copy and paste it as a new layer arrange it to your liking and re-size it so it fits there nicely. I also used the coffin under my main tube sort of made her look like shes sitting on it.
Open up another paper of choice I used paper 5 copy and paste it as a new layer move it below the frame and everything else. Apply your mask then merge group.
Add your name in a font and color of choice. Then to go selections-select all-float-defloat-modify and expand by 2 add a new layer and flood fill with a color of choice. Move that layer below the original text layer then go to modify and expand by 2 add another new layer and flood fill with the original color of the text. Move that layer below all the text layers. Now I added noise to the middle layer by going to adjust-add/remove noise-add noise uniform and monochrome checked and at 50%. Add the same drop shadow you used above to the bottom layer of the text. Merge your layers of text from top to bottom together then change the blend mode of to hardlight and duplicate it.
Finally add your copyright and license number if applicable save as png or jpeg whichever you prefer and we're done!

Autumn's Kiss
*Click the tag for full view*
This tutorial was written by Brunette on October 13th 2012.
Any similarity to any other tutorial is purely coincidental.
Do not copy and paste my tutorials or claim as your own you may link to them for group challenges.
What you'll need:
You'll need a tube of choice I am using a gorgeous tube by Enamorte. You can purchase at Creative Design Outlet HERE.
Check out the rest of the beautiful artwork they have while you're there.
A gorgeous PTU kit by Tasha's Playground called Autumn's Kiss which you can find out where to purchase this kit HERE.
Be sure to check out ALL her other awesome kits!
Fonts of choice - I am using a pixel font for the copyright and Desyrel for the name.
Mask of choice - mine is from Gems Taggin' Scraps which you can find HERE.
I used mask number 160.
Leave some love when you download!
Eye Candy 4000 - Gradient Glow (Optional)
Loka's Software - 3D Shadow (Optional)
Ready?
Let's get started!
Open up a 700x700 canvas we can always re-size/crop later.
I like my tags BIG LOL.
Open up the window element from the kit copy and paste it as a new layer re-size it if you need to so it fits nicely. Take your magic wand and click inside the square then go to selections-modify-expand by 3 and add a new layer open up a paper of choice I used paper 9 copy and paste it INTO the selection then move it down below the sqaure. Now you can copy and paste your tube in the square as a new layer then go to selections-invert and hit delete. Change the blend mode of the tube layer to soft light, duplicate it then duplicate it again and change the blend mode of that layer to screen. I used the clock element over the tube and changed the blend mode to soft light and duplicate it.
Add the tree element on each side of the window re-sizing them so they fit there nicely.
Next open up mushroom 1 element re-size it so it fits nicely near the bottom left of the tag. Do the same with the basket element mirror it though. Then add the squirrel on top of it re-sizing it so it fit nicely.
Using the red flowers element copy and paste them as a new layer re-size them so they fit nicely and arrange one on one side of the tag and then duplicate and mirror it arrange it on the other side.
Open up the wheelbarrow element copy and paste it as a new layer mirror it then re-size it so it fits nicely arrange it to the right of your tag then add the rabbit on top of it again re-sizing so it fits there nicely.
Now go through and add a drop shadow to everything BUT the frame and the trees. I used H 1 V2 Opacity 60 Blur 4.00 Color Black.
On the window layer we're going to use Loka's Software - 3D Shadow the settings that I used are shown in the screen-shot below.

Copy and paste your tube as a new layer arrange it to your liking and add the same drop shadow you used for the window layer.
Open up paper 7 from the kit copy and paste it as a new layer and apply your mask then merge group. Arrange it to your liking then duplicate and mirror it.
In your font and color of choice add your name then go to adjust-add/remove noise-add noise-random and monochrome checked and the precentage at 36. Then add a gradient glow my settings shown below. Add the same drop shadow as earlier H 1 V2 Opacity 60 Blur 4.00 Color Black then change the blend mode to hard light.
Finally add your copyright and license number if applicable save as png or jpeg whichever you prefer and we're done!
